Mobility Scooters: A Comprehensive Guide

Mobility scooters have actually become an important mode of transport for many people dealing with mobility difficulties. This article checks out the numerous aspects of mobility scooters, including their types, advantages, features, and a guide for potential buyers.

Comprehending Mobility Scooters

Mobility scooters are electrically powered devices developed for individuals with restricted mobility. They supply a means of transport for people who may have trouble walking however still want to keep their self-reliance. They come in different styles and features to accommodate a wide variety of requirements.

Kinds Of Mobility Scooters

Mobility scooters can normally be categorized into three primary types:

TypeDescriptionBest For
Compact ScootersThese are small and lightweight, perfect for indoors and short journeys.Users with minimal storage area or those who take a trip typically.
Mid-size ScootersA balance in between mobility and stability, ideal for both indoor and outside usage.Those who need to cover a range of terrains.
Heavy-duty ScootersLarge and robust, designed for rugged outside usage and much heavier people.Users requiring extra weight capacity or going off-road.

Key Features of Mobility Scooters

The option of mobility scooter typically depends upon the features that align with private needs. Here are some of the crucial features to think about:

  • Weight Capacity: Mobility scooters feature various weight limitations. It is crucial to choose a scooter that can properly support the user's weight.

  • Variety: The distance a scooter can take a trip on a single charge varies. Depending on user needs, one may select scooters with a variety of as much as 40 miles.

  • Speed: Most mobility scooters can reach speeds between 4 to 8 mph. Consider what speed is comfy and safe for the intended environment.

  • Turning Radius: A compact turning radius is vital for indoor use, permitting easier navigation in tight areas.

  • Battery Type: The kind of batteries utilized can affect the scooter's efficiency. Lead-acid and lithium-ion batteries are the most typical.

Advantages of Using Mobility Scooters

The advantages of mobility scooters extend beyond just transport. Some essential benefits consist of:

  • Independence: Users can browse their environment without relying on caretakers, promoting self-reliance and self-confidence.

  • Health Benefits: Using a scooter can encourage outside activity, resulting in physical and mental health enhancements by decreasing feelings of seclusion.

  • Convenience: Scooters can easily be operated in numerous environments, whether inside your home, in shopping malls, or outdoors.

Crucial Considerations When Buying a Mobility Scooter

When buying a mobility scooter, several factors to consider can help ensure that you pick the best model:

  1. Assess Individual Needs:

    • Mobility level: Consider just how much help the individual will need.
    • Series of use: Determine where the scooter will mostly be utilized (indoors, outdoors, on rough terrains, and so on).
  2. Test Drive:

    • Always test drive several models to find an ideal fit. Take note of comfort, ease of steering, and the scooter's responsiveness.
  3. Review Safety Features:

    • Look for scooters with sufficient safety functions like lights, signs, and anti-tip styles.
  4. Inspect Warranty and Service Options:

    • A dependable warranty and readily available service options are vital for long-term use.

Frequently Asked Questions about Mobility Scooters

1. How fast do mobility scooters go?Mobility scooters usually have speeds ranging from 4 to 8 mph, with most designed for security instead of high-speed travel. 2. Exist weight restrictions on mobility scooters?Yes, mobility

scooters feature specific weight limitations, frequently varying from
250 lbs to over 500 lbs, depending upon the design. 3. Can mobility scooters be used indoors?Certain models, particularly compact scooters, are specifically developed for

indoor use and are much easier to maneuver in tight areas. 4. How often do the batteries require to get more info be replaced?Battery life can vary based upon usage, however generally, with correct care, batteries might last between 1 to 3 years before needing replacement

. 5. Are mobility scooters covered by insurance?Coverage can differ, but some insurance strategies, including Medicare and Medicaid, may cover part of the expense. It's suggested to check with private insurance coverage providers. Mobility scooters serve as a
